Happy ducks (and blogs)Here are my favorite blogs that talk about happiness at work. Enjoy!

The Lazy Way to Success
Excellent blog by Fred Gratzon on why hard work is overrated and laziness is a much better path to success.

Creating passionate users
One of the best blogs out there in any category, and many of Kathy Sierra’s ideas on creating passionate users apply equally to creating passionate workplaces.

Work Matters
Great thinking from Bob Sutton on leadership and organization.

The Play Ethic
About play at work and in schools.

Bernie deKoven’s FunLog
A great, great blog about play.

Slow Leadership
Excellent thinking on a much healthier and sounder form of leadership.

WorldBlu
Traci Fenton’s groundbreaking thinking on democracy in the workplace.

Anecdote
This company works with stories to create change and seem to keep one eye on happiness at all times.

Happiness & Public Policy
On happiness in society in general.
